My partner and I had a relaxed Sunday brunch at That Place Next Door Cafe in Alexandria and really enjoyed the easy, open feel of the place. The wide doors let in plenty of fresh air, keeping it cool and comfortable even on a warm day, and we appreciated the decent-sized tables that didn’t make us feel cramped. Our large cappuccinos were lightly roasty with pleasant fruity and nutty notes, while my scrambled eggs and my partner’s Eggs Benedict with bacon and smoked salmon were both tasty and generous. The service was friendly and relaxed, the noise level stayed manageable even with a big family table nearby, and the park across the road made for nice people-and dog-watching. With the 10% Sunday surcharge it wasn’t the cheapest, but overall it felt like good value for a casual weekend meal. We’ll definitely be back! Much love, Helaina AU 💕
